It is kinda pricy so I don't know if its such as good deal. Also if you live on the east coast it takes a few more days for you to get your game since they are located on the west coast. I wish it was just $5 per a game or $6 but its like over $10 a game for a month.odin2019

 

I guess you haven't visited the gamefly site in awhile cause they just recently opened a new shipping center in Pittsburgh, PA. So now they have two shipment centers one in Los Angeles, CA and one in Pittsburgh so whether you live on the east coast or the west coast shipment time should be pretty good now. Also $10 to have one game out at a time isn't bad considering you can keep the game as long as you want and you can return the game and have a new one sent unlimited times over each month. Compare that with traditional rental stores that charge maybe $3 per game for a certain amount of time and if you keep it longer you get slapped with late fees, any way you slice it GF is a pretty good deal.

Another great thing about GF say a new game comes out and they ship it to me and the game disk is brand new, never been used before and not one scratch is on it now say I want to keep this game they charge me the "used" price and even though the game is brand new I get it cheap.
